Passive transport is the movement of molecules across the plasma membrane   down the concentration gradient without the input of energy[1].

There are two types of passive transport:
• Simple diffusion
Non-polar, water, small, hydrophobic molecules can cross the membrane by simple diffusion
• Facilitated diffusion
Many molecules (polar, charged, large, and hydrophilic) can not cross the plasma membrane, so the passage of these molecules is facilitated by membrane transport proteins (channel or carrier proteins)[2].
